ROLE SNAPSHOT
Amplify Education — a K–12 education company serving over 15 million students across all 50 states — is hiring a Supply Chain Analyst to oversee manufacturing, procurement, and State Book Depository relationships for all physical learning materials. You'll manage product specifications, purchase orders, supplier relationships, inventory, and sample distribution for major sales campaigns. This is a strong fit for someone with procurement or supply chain experience looking to work in the education space, with a competitive benefits package that includes a 401(k), parental leave, and access to professional development programs.
